Window to the Past: birds-eye view

Looking west from the multi-storey flat at 232 Shawbridge Street 1966 Three buses on Barrhead Road are heading towards Pollok after passing under the recently completed second span of the railway bridge.

Note on the extreme left the new masonry of the abutments. Cunningham’s Garage (Pollokshaws Motors) has been part demolished.

The former Eastwood Parish Church hall, the light coloured building too, will disappear with the road widening and roundabout scheme.

Pollokshaws Bowling Club’s clubhouse is at lower right, and the new Pollok Golf Club clubhouse can be seen among the trees above it.

Kennishead Road still has to be realigned from The West to join Barrhead Road at the lone tree near the left hand edge. To the left of the new bridge is the office of Frame’s Carriers.

Looming in the distance are the Gleniffer Braes. The bar at bottom right is the top of the balcony railing.
